    Yeah Cheltenham looks a bit soon but you have to admire her ambition.
    I'm not sure she was bumped at all and it was more the fact that Pacha du Polder over jumped which caused her to lose balance. Jockeys need to have really strong eccentric strength in their legs to resist against the extreme force which occurs when a horse lands after jumping a fence unlike cyclists who don't use their muscles eccentrically at all because they just slam on the brakes or gradually slow. Of course she's a supreme athlete but this is a completely different sport which she'll need time to adapt.
    It's not only getting that experience and confidence to be a jump jockey but allowing her body to adapt physically to the sport. I reckon everything is coming a little too quickly.

    A friend of mine sent me this report that he attended
    I attended an enjoyable Cheltenham night in Sir Rowlands a great racing pub in Thomastown Co. Tipperary. The Panel was Kevin Blake ATR, Nina Carberry, Danny Mullins and Hayley O' Connor of Ladbrokes:
    Supreme Novice: They all liked Min and Hayley said he was a huge loser in their books. Nina made a good case for Supasundae each way as dd Kevin Blake.
    Arkle: They all like Douvan again but Kevin Blake advised Sizing John each way.
    Champion Hurdle: Faugheen all the way but Kevin Blake felt Identity Thief each way would be more lucrative each way than the Fav.
    Mares Hurdle: They all went for Annie Power but Hayley felt AP should be odds against having been off for a year. She taught Vroom Vroom Mag might be value at 5's if Anything happened AP and she ran in the Stayers though they all felt AP would run and come home 10 lengths clear.
    Neptune: Yanworth again was the general concensus with Long Dog given each way by Kevin Blake.
    Sun Alliance Chase: Nina was very sweet on More Of That and felt No More Heroes might be vulnerable, See You At Midnight also got a mention.
    Champion Chase: Again Un De Sceaux. Danny felt Felix Younger would be better on good ground and Kevin Blake made a good case for Sizing Granite at huge odds each way.
    Champion Bumper: Nina was vert sweet on Augusta Kate who would be receiving seven pounds and Hayley said to watch out for a Jessica Harrington horse called New To This Town who was virtaully ignored as its two wins were on hoc deep ground.
    Ryanair: Nina felt Noel Meade's hands were tied here as Road To Riches might be going here though Meade had his heart set on the Gold Cup. There was a concencus that Vroom Vroom Mag might run and win here.
    World Hurdle: Again Thistlecrack was a popular choice but Alpha De Obeaux was given by Kevin Blake as good each way value.
    Albert Bartlett: Nina taught Barters Hill was one of the bets of the meeting but Shantou Village was given by Kevin and Hayley as a live chance.
    Triumph Hurdle: Ivanovich Gorbatov it was suggested wanted better ground but Kevin Blake went for Fixe Le Kap.
    Gold Cup: Kevin Blake said Don Poli was the bet of the Meeting. he said the horse lights up when he gets there and would out stay the field up the hill. It was felt Vautour and Cue Card wouldn't stay and that Don Cossack might prefer flatter tracks. Valseur Lido was given by Blake as good each way value. Nina felt Road to Riches would be better on good ground. Djakadam got a negative after falling at the course twice.
    Foxhunters: Nina was sweet on On The Fringe. She felt he needed the run in Leopardstown badly and go tired in the ground.
    All in all enjoyable fun and Kevin Blake would be an addition to any panel in Ireland or England. Nina felt Carlingford Lough might be a good bet for Aintree when I asked her at the interval.
